The purpose of this research is to create a system that can detect deceit or deceitful behaviour during exams. The method used is a planned experimental method, starting from designing a cheating detection system, collecting datasets, developing, implementing and evaluating. The Google Colab application is used to create program coding, Dataset is collected through videos on the internet, Face capture is done using a camera, object detection and camera features use the OpenCV library to connect it to the Python programming language. For the algorithm itself, it will use the YOLO and Haar Cascade algorithms as a comparison to the system. At the end of the research, it is hoped that the system in real time can provide an early warning of deceitful exam activity via the website with image data that is processed requires specifications, namely batch size 64 and epoch 300 with an input image size of 320x320 pixels.
